TALLAHASSEE, FL - Según una encuesta publicada por AARP este verano, hay una cantidad considerable de floridanos mayores de 45 años que no tienen un plan de emergencia para desastres naturales. Si bien el 75% de los encuestados informó tener un plan en 2019, solo el 67% dijo lo mismo en 2022. Este bajo nivel de preparación es más pronunciado en propietarios de vivienda (71% a 55%), aquellos con ingresos familiares anuales de menos de $50,000 (71% a-59%), e individuos de 45-49 años de edad (74% a 58%).
